Still
Life
with
Woodpecker
is a sort of a love story that takes place inside a pack of Camel cigarettes. It reveals the purpose of the moon, explains the difference between criminals and outlaws, examines the conflict between social activism and romantic individualism, and paints a portrait of contemporary society that includes powerful Arabs, exiled royalty, and pregnant cheerleaders. It also deals with the problem of redheads.

Amazing!
Robbins is hands down one of the best (if not the best) American writers of all times. His use of paradox, his complex yet funny use of language, his ability to make you laugh and think in the same sentence make his books a joy to read.
Still
Life
is no exception. One of his best novels along with Jitterbug Perfume.
